Hiway 80 Rescue Mission comes to Tyler!
After the East Texas Rescue Mission closed, there were many men without a home, forced back onto the streets without any way to overcome their state of homelessness. A group of concerned residents of Tyler formed a group called the “Rescue Mission for Tyler Committee.”
This group is made up of 5 members: Greg Grubb, Stephanie Vasso, Andy Bergfeld, Cindy Selsur, and Dewayne Manning. The Rescue Mission for Tyler Committee has dedicated their time and energy to developing a strategy that will meet the needs of the hungry and needy of the Tyler area.
- After examining the success of Hiway 80 Rescue Mission Ministries of Longview, TX in their community for the last 55 years, the Tyler committee has asked Hiway 80 Rescue Mission to come and start a satellite site.
- Rev. Antonio Christian of Tyler, TX, a current case manager at Hiway 80 Rescue Mission, has been assigned in Tyler to build relationships with the homeless and churches of the Tyler area.
- Goals are to:
- Expand feeding of the homeless
- Provide spiritual counseling and case management
- Connect the homeless to services offered by Hiway 80 Rescue Mission in Longview
- Evaluate the need for a full-service Rescue Mission in Tyler
